I am often asked about the Flash banners and interface objects I create and embed into websites. Most of the time, the Flash animations I create don’t really need to be modified all that often and if they do, can be done in the source FLA with a minimal amount of work. However, sometimes you need a little more control over the Flash animation without needing to A.) recompile the SWF, B.) increase the filesize of the SWF, and C.) be a Flash developer (for those of you who will be developing for others). Enter the wonderful world of data-driven Flash animations. Continue reading
